
Grimm Brother's Moths
Lepidoptera Grimmaeus
Inspired by the German forests and fairy tales of the Brothers Grimm, These artworks are crafted from upcycled fabric samples & antique discarded German dolls heads and play with contrasting textures and elements of the unknown where soft, fuzzy fibers are contrasted by the rigidity of porcelain. Fabric swatches, outdated and dismissed after only one season to make space for the new collection, dolls heads, broken, misshapen, incomplete, all discarded and deemed useless are joined to find new meaning. The swatches are layered, sewn together and manipulated to reveal new textures. The process is often unpredictable and surprising when multiple colored threads, barely noticeable in the unaltered fabric, come to the surface and sometimes dominate and completely alter the color scheme. The doll’s heads are left as they were dug out, covered in dirt, from a discard trench outside a doll factory in the Eastern German city of Dresden, destroyed in the allied firebombing. They are not perfect. Their imperfections make these mass produced rejects individuals. Joined together these objects form new mysterious creatures.
